A 55-year run isn’t done after all for Portage breakfast spot that was set to close

PORTAGE, MI — Known for its six-egg omelets, breakfast burritos and casserole, Antique Kitchen had been serving up hearty breakfasts and lunches since 1971.

On Sunday, Jan. 25, employees were notified that the restaurant at 6215 S. Westnedge Ave. would close permanently at day’s end, according to multiple sources.

At 8 a.m. Monday, when the restaurant would normally be open, the parking lot sat empty. The lights were off. And as one regular pulled up, surprised to see it closed, he was quick to note the hours were no longer listed on the door…
